Quick question ..
I’m tile an ensuite with 600x300 porcelain . Using a darker version of the wall tile on the floor. Given floor & wall tiles are the same size, I was thinking about 3mm grout lines throughout to keep a consistant look. What is the recommended / generally accepted method. The room is 1.9m x 1.6m . Also, portrait or horizontal & if horizontal, brick bond ? Tia

As your using different batches of tiles you may find a slight difference in size.
However I would go 2 to 3 mm joint and landscape...
